    This is the most amazing restaurant in all of Augusta. More of a fine dining experience. We started off with the special Thai tea with coconut chunks and coconut water and the mocktail. Would get both again. For starters we got the clams and brussel sprouts which were so so goood. Our mains were the 6 hour braised short rib and the shrimp fat fried rice. We also got the sticky rice but forgot to get a picture! I'd get both of these again but there are so many other things on the menu we need to try! Dessert is a must here. The mango sticky rice and the coconut ice cream were incredible. Just look at the presentation! The thing that sets it apart is that it's set in a tart crust! Again, you need to try this place. This is the only place in Augusta I've ever said I'm coming back to again and again.

    I'm having a hard time giving this review. I want to give 2 stars because I left feeling…read moredisappointed and I doubt I will return but that feels unfair because so many aspects of my meal were quite good. First, the staff were friendly and the service was great. Second, the restaurant was clean and food was plated beautifully. That brings me to the food. Everything was cooked to the perfect temperature and texture and looked amazing. Smelled amazing. The taste however was flat. I ordered my meal medium for spice and it was not spicy at all. The garlic sauce was very thin and overall just not flavorful. No bright herbal notes, no deep umami flavors, not even much of a garlic presence. Just perfectly cooked, bland chicken and veggies. I had the same issue with my satay. The chicken was perfectly grilled and juicy but without the sauces it had zero flavor. The sauces however saved my meal. The sauces get 5 stars. The peanut sauce was sweet and salty and perfect. The cucumber did was bright and flavorful. The chilli dip that came with the spring roll was also great. The spring roll was also very good. Perhaps some of the other dishes offer up a bit more flavor and seasoning but I doubt I will be back. When I want Thai food I'm expecting bright vibrant and spicy flavors but my overall meal was just sort of bland. The staff clearly knows how to cook but missed some seasoning for my preference.
